Work Item: ASTM WK25046 - New Test Method for Hydrocarbon Types and Benzene in Light Petroleum Distillates by Gas Chromatography

1. Scope

1.1 This test method provides for the quantitative determination of saturates, olefins, aromatics, and benzene in light petroleum distillates with final boiling point below 215C by multidimensional gas chromatography. Each hydrocarbon component can be reported in volume and mass percent. 1.2 This test method is applicable to light petroleum distillates such as motor gasoline, naphtha, and hydrocarbon solvents over the content ranges from 1 (V/V) to 70 % (V/V) total olefins, 1 (V/V) to 80 % (V/V) total aromatics, and 0.2 to 10 % (V/V) benzene. This test method may apply to concentrations outside these ranges, but the precision has not been determined. 1.3 Some light petroleum distillate products such as gasoline contain some oxygenates. Oxygenates such as methyl tert-butyl ether (MTBE), tert-amyl methyl ether (TAME), ethyl tert-butyl ether (ETBE), ethanol, methanol, and so forth elute with specific hydrocarbon components. The ethers elute with olefins and alcohols elute with nonbenzene aromatics. If the sample contains oxygenates, the content of oxygenates should be determined by other standard methods such as Test Methods D4815 or D5599. The hydrocarbon component results should be corrected according to the procedures given in Annex A1. 1.4 This test method is not intended to determine individual hydrocarbon components except benzene. 1.5 The values stated in SI units are to be regarded as the standard. 1.6 This standard does not purport to address all of the safety concerns, if any, associated with its use. It is the responsibility of the user of this standard to establish appropriate safety and health practices and determine the applicability of regulatory limitations prior to use.
